Opting Out (of Credit Card Solicitations) for the New Year
Rhianna was annoyed today by a letter that said "Rebate Check Enclosed:" A New Visa or MasterCard is reserved for: yours truly
What rebate? Rhianna did not buy anything recently with a rebate offer.
Inside was a check for $3.25 Wow! Did I scurry on over to the bank to cash that?
No, because Rhianna has read warnings of cashing a check from a credit company only to get entangled into a big mess. Rhianna ripped up the check from the unsolicited source and then noticed OptOutPrescreen.com
Take note that
"Your Social Security Number is not required to process an Opt-Out request through OptOutPrescreen.com. However, we strongly urge you to provide this information because it helps to ensure that we can successfully process your request."Why type in a Social Security Card number if it's not required? Rhianna skipped that portion of the form.
Ooooh I'm telling you that Rhianna is really fed up with having the mailbox cluttered with unsolicited offers for credit cards and insurance.
